Law and security institutions have shown themselves unable to protect the minor from Fushe Kosova, who died two years ago.
The ombudsman has stressed that the tragic case of the 11-year-old, Kujtim Veseli, constitutes violations by institutions that were taken in this case, so domestic investigation by the Kosovo Prosecutorial Council has been sought.
At the summit for antigipsism, the defence has demanded justice for the minor Ashkali community, where it said the case has been neglected because of ethnic affiliation.
In the summer of 2019, memory Wessel was found dead down the stairs of a residential object in the neighborhood of “Xhemajl Mustafa”, in Fushe Kosovo. He had been raped for months by the guy with the S.O. initials.
In the panel of discussion “Inter-sectual Co-operation, access to justice and anti-gipsism broken through the case of Sejm Veselin”, Ombudsman Naim Qeyaj said that in the case of this minor, violations have been made by justice institutions.
There are two concessions that have led to this case, which are unreasonable and at any level of professionalism in the exercise of a prosecutor's work. The suspect who committed the crime has been charged with 18 criminal acts, and has had 29 criminal charges. This is the third circumstance that makes this case specific and specific and tragic. Even after so many years we feel in a difficult position when we speak, because institutions that had to react have shown themselves unable to offer protection to a minor child who is now victim to”, he said.
S.O. has been accused of sexual abuse, even though evidence reports indicate sexual assault. The sentence envisioned with the Penal Code is high, but is followed by regular procedures.
The people's alternative at the time has reacted with recommendation, initially consisting that human rights were violated in this case. The state has failed to act, carry out a positive obligation to protect life, react long ago, and have failed to respect legal duties in criminal procedure to enable the consequence, which has been caused. One of the recommendations is that the Kosovo Prosecutorial Council should begin internal investigation due to prosecutorial concessions in fulfilling the duties and obligations that arise in this case”, Celaj has said.
For one prosecutor, a disciplinary measure of 30 percent of six months has been pronounced.
But for these sanctions, family and defence have had no access to documents.
Lawyer Rina Kika said the case of the late man shows the state's negligence. His ethnic integrity, according to her, has been a factor in not being taken into account by institutions.

On the second day of the summit for Antigipsism, with the slogan “Road for Change”, the justice minister's political adviser Eros Gashi said members of the three communities are facing discrimination in all forms.
We have different forms of manifesting these discrimination. We witnessed the last two events, which constitute typical forms of discrimination. One in Gjakova, where young people from the Egyptian community were not allowed to enter and serve at a bar in gastronomy. And the other in Prizren, where violence was exerted against members of the Roma community, because the same did not possess mask”, Gashi said.
Cameron Wessel's case had appeared in police in January 2019, where the victim's mother had shown that her son was being mistreated. Despite the serious criminal work suspected of, S.O., an interview by Kosovo Police, was conducted only 65 days later. Later, Pristina Constitutional Prosecutorship had said there is no need for the legal examination of Cameron Wessel. He was free until July, when it was reported that the same one violated him and then claimed his 11-year-old life.
